What Do Professional Lawn Care Services Include?

When you hire a lawn care company in Howell, you're typically investing in a comprehensive program designed to nurture your turf throughout the growing season. A standard maintenance package is built around several core services that work together to promote a dense, weed-free lawn.

The foundation of any program is routine mowing and edging. This isn't just about cutting grass; it's about maintaining the correct height for your grass type to encourage deep roots and discourage weeds. Professional providers use sharp blades for clean cuts and meticulously edge along sidewalks, driveways, and garden beds to create crisp, manicured lines. This regular trimming is often bundled with debris cleanup, ensuring grass clippings, leaves, and other yard waste are removed, leaving your property tidy after each visit.

Beyond mowing, effective turf management includes scheduled fertilization and weed control. Fertilization involves applying specific blends of nutrients that are timed to your grass's growth cycles, promoting steady, healthy growth and a rich green color. Concurrently, targeted weed control treatments work to eliminate existing broadleaf weeds and create a barrier to prevent new ones from germinating. For many homeowners, this combination of feeding the grass while suppressing weeds is the key to a low-maintenance, attractive lawn.

Understanding Service Frequencies and Schedules

The rhythm of lawn maintenance in Howell varies with the season. Most providers structure their services on different schedules depending on the task, ensuring your lawn gets what it needs when it needs it.

Mowing frequency is typically highest during the peak growing seasons of spring and early summer. For many lawns, a weekly mowing schedule is standard to keep grass at an optimal height. As growth slows in the heat of mid-summer or in the fall, the schedule may shift to bi-weekly. Some homeowners with slower-growing grass types or who prefer a more natural look may opt for a monthly maintenance visit.

Treatments like fertilization and weed control follow a different cadence. These are usually applied as part of a seasonal program, with 4 to 6 applications spread strategically throughout the year 1. This approach aligns with the grass's life cycle-providing a boost of nutrients in the spring for green-up, strengthening roots in the fall, and applying pre-emergent herbicides to block weeds before they start. This scheduled, programmatic approach is what distinguishes full-service lawn care from basic mowing2 1.

Estimated Costs for Lawn Maintenance in Howell

Investing in professional lawn care is an investment in your property's value and your own free time. Costs in Howell can vary, but understanding the general pricing structure can help you budget effectively.

For basic mowing service on a per-visit basis, homeowners can expect to pay between $30 and $60 for an average-sized yard. This price can increase for larger properties, complex landscapes with many obstacles, or yards with steep slopes3 4. When you add comprehensive fertilizer and weed control programs, the cost rises. Each treatment application can range from $50 to $150 or more, depending on the products used and the size of the area3 5.

Most homeowners find value in a bundled monthly package. For a standard Howell property, a typical monthly estimate for a package that includes regular mowing, edging, cleanup, and core treatments often falls between $75 and $2006 7. This provides predictable billing and ensures all aspects of lawn health are addressed. It's important to note that these are estimates; the final cost is highly personalized.

Key Factors That Influence Your Lawn Care Price

Several variables directly impact the quote you'll receive from a local lawn care company. Being aware of these can help you understand pricing and communicate effectively with providers.

The most significant factor is your lawn size and terrain. Square footage is the primary driver for mowing costs, while slopes, hills, or numerous garden beds increase the time and labor required, thereby increasing the price. The specific services and treatment depth you choose also play a major role. A basic mowing-only plan will cost less than a full annual program that includes aeration, overseeding, grub control, or pest management 8.

Finally, the local market and provider influence costs. Established companies with extensive experience and premium products may charge more than newer operations. It's always wise to get multiple quotes to understand the range of services and prices available in the Howell area. Enhancing Your Lawn Care Program

A basic maintenance package covers the essentials, but several add-on services can address specific challenges or elevate your lawn's health and appearance.

Core aeration is a highly beneficial service for many New Jersey lawns, especially those with compacted soil or thick thatch. This process involves removing small plugs of soil to allow air, water, and nutrients to penetrate deeper into the root zone. It's often recommended as an annual or bi-annual service, typically performed in the fall. Overseeding is another powerful tool, particularly for thinning lawns. After aeration, spreading new grass seed helps fill in bare spots, improve density, and introduce more resilient grass varieties, leading to a thicker, more durable turf.

For problems beyond weeds, lawn pest control may be necessary. This can include treatments for grubs, chinch bugs, or other insects that damage grass from the roots up. Similarly, disease management programs can identify and treat common fungal issues like brown patch or dollar spot. Discussing your lawn's history with a professional can help determine if these specialized services are needed for your Howell property.
